Hezbollah hit Three Military Targets in Northern Israel

Published September 17, 2024
Share
Fadel Itani/Nur Photo
SHARE

The Hezbollah movement in Lebanon announced on Tuesday that they had hit three military targets in northern Israel near the Lebanese border.

A Hezbollah statement said the targets were buildings used by soldiers in the Al-Manara region, in northern Israel.

It is stated that the area around the al-Abbad military positions was hit by a missile, as was a group of Israeli soldiers, who were targeted with appropriate weapons.

Hezbollah says the attacks were carried out in response to Israeli attacks on southern Lebanese cities and that the targets were hit with full precision.

Israeli media confirmed that three missiles were fired from Lebanon at northern Israel and the Galilee region.

Israeli television “Cannel 12” noted that early warning sirens sounded on the Lebanese border and that three missiles fired from Lebanon fell on open areas in the Galilee region.

The channel reported that there was no loss of life or injuries in the attack.
